Next week Tableau Conference 2022 is up for an in-person as well as online event. Part of that will be the announcement of the '22 #data-fam #vizzies awards. The vizzies awards are community awards that will be granted in 15 different categories. Nominees have been selected by the community throughout the last weeks and now... Continue Reading →
